Research.com Recognitions

  • 2000 - Karl Landsteiner Memorial Award, American Association of Blood Banks (AABB)
  • 1996 - Fellow of Biomaterials Science and Engineering
  • 1992 - Maxwell Finland Award for Scientific Achievement, National Foundation for Infectious Diseases
  • 1987 - US President's National Medal of Science "For his pioneering medical innovations throughout his medical career and his unique ability to bring his vast professional knowledge to bear on public policy as a national and international medical statesman.", Presented by President Reagan at a White House Ceremony on June 25, 1987.
  • 1982 - Member of the National Academy of Medicine (NAM)
